713 Bridge Street, Suite 7, Selinsgrove, PA 17870
Funded by the Pennsylvania Department of Health, Sexually Transmitted Disease (STD) Clinic services are confidential and free for males and females of all ages and incomes.
Services include:
A) Education & Counseling
B) Chlamydia & Gonorrhea Testing & Treatment (cervical smear for females, urine test for males)
C) Syphilis Testing & Treatment (blood test)
D) HIV Antibody Testing (blood test, includes pre- and post-test counseling)
E) Diagnosis of other STDs and vaginal infections (including, but not limited to, Genital Warts, Herpes, Trich, Bacterial Vaginosis, and yeasts Infections)
F) Partner Notification (at the patients request, a PA Department of Health nurse will confidentially notify any or all of the patients partners in the event of a reportable positive test result)
Additional blood tests for Hepatitis C and Herpes treatments for external genital warts are offered through the Family Planning program at special reduced rates.

91 Hospital Drive, Towanda, PA 18848
A parent of a new baby under 28 days of age, who feels that they cannot care for the baby, can give the baby to one of the nurses in the Emergency Department and simply leave without giving name or address. If they choose, they may give the nurse a medical history of the baby. The baby receives a check up to be sure it receives medical care for any health problems.Children and Youth Services and one of their employees will come to the Emergency Department and see that the baby is placed in a loving, caring home.
Both the parent and baby receive an identification bracelet with a confidential medical record number from the Emergency Department. This allows the parent to contact Children and Youth Services if they want information on the baby after leaving it in the Emergency Department.
